Maintaining a flawless skin health requires more than just good genes—it necessitates a dedicated beauty care practice. Since the skin is the most exposed organ, it encounters various environmental pollutants, sun exposure, and other factors that affect its condition. An everyday practice incorporating cleansing, hydration, masques, concentrated treatments, and beauty oils is key for maintaining a vibrant and elastic complexion.
Regular face cleansing forms the foundation of any effective skincare routine. Over time, the surface gathers grime, oil, and microbes, if left unchecked, often result in blemishes, dullness, and skin issues. Cleansing eliminates these impurities, making sure an unclogged complexion. That being said, it’s important to use a gentle face wash suited for one’s skin type to avoid over-drying. Cleansers with strong chemicals may strip the skin’s protective barrier, leading to sensitivity. Those with delicate skin benefit from dermatologist-recommended options. People prone to shine should consider foaming cleansers that regulate oil without overcompensating. Moisture-rich cleansers work best for dry skin, maintaining softness without tightness.
Following cleansing, moisturizing is a must for protecting the skin. Facial creams serve to maintain skin softness, preventing dehydration or sensitivity. No matter your skin type, moisturization is beneficial. People dealing with acne can opt for oil-free hydrators that nourish without greasiness. Parched complexions, a richer product is more effective. Combination skin demands balanced hydration to maintain equilibrium. Beauty oils are highly recommended because they provide deep hydration. In contrast to traditional hydrators, plant-based oils deliver nutrients more effectively to supply long-lasting hydration. Examples include squalane oil, that are rich in essential fatty acids, improve skin elasticity. For those with oily skin, fast-absorbing oils like jojoba regulate oil production. Skin prone to dehydration benefit from deeply hydrating oils like moringa, to combat fine lines. Using a nourishing oil into your skincare practice supports a plump complexion, giving soft, healthy-looking skin.
